JPGからPNGへの変換

品質を保持し透過を有効にしながらJPEGをPNGに変換

ソフトウェアのインストール不要 • 高速変換 • プライベートで安全

ステップ1

JPGファイルをアップロード

最大5MBのファイルを3個まで変換できます

ステップ1

JPGファイルをアップロード

登録して1日10回の無料変換を取得

JPGからPNGへの変換とは?

JPGからPNGへの変換は、画像を非可逆形式から可逆形式に変換します。これはファイル拡張子だけでなく、グラフィック情報の保存方法全体を変更します。JPG(Joint Photographic Experts Group)は、ファイルサイズを削減するために視覚情報の一部を削除するDCT(離散コサイン変換)圧縮アルゴリズムを使用します。PNG(Portable Network Graphics)は、すべてのピクセルを変更せずに保持するDEFLATEアルゴリズムを使用します。

PNG形式は1996年に、特許取得済みのGIF形式の無料代替として開発されました。今日では、JPGやWebPと並ぶ3つの主要なウェブグラフィックス形式の1つです。PNGの主な利点は、アルファチャンネルによる透過サポートと可逆圧縮であり、ロゴ、アイコン、スクリーンショット、シャープなエッジを持つあらゆるグラフィックスに不可欠です。

JPGをPNGに変換する際、元のJPG圧縮アーティファクトが結果ファイルに残ることを理解することが重要です。変換は失われたデータを復元しませんが、その後の保存での品質劣化を防ぎます。

JPGとPNG形式の技術的な違い

圧縮アルゴリズム

JPGは離散コサイン変換に基づく非可逆圧縮を使用します。画像は8×8ピクセルのブロックに分割され、各ブロックは周波数表現に変換され、その後高周波成分(細かいディテール)が破棄されます。圧縮レベルは品質パラメータで制御されます:80-90%の品質では損失はほとんど気づかれず、50-60%では目に見えるアーティファクトが現れます。

PNGは2段階の可逆圧縮を適用します。まず、フィルタリングアルゴリズムが隣接ピクセルを分析し、それらの間の差分のみを記録します。次にDEFLATEアルゴリズム(ZIPアーカイブと同じ)が結果を圧縮します。情報は失われません—展開された画像は元のものとバイト単位で同一です。

色と透過サポート

特性 JPG PNG-8 PNG-24 PNG-32
色深度 24ビット(1670万色) 8ビット(256色) 24ビット(1670万色) 32ビット(1670万色+アルファ)
透過 なし 完全のみ(1ビット) なし 半透明(8ビットアルファ)
色空間 sRGB、Adobe RGB インデックスパレット sRGB アルファチャンネル付きsRGB
EXIFメタデータ サポート 非サポート 非サポート 非サポート

PNG-32(24ビットカラー+8ビットアルファチャンネル)は最も汎用性の高いオプションで、ピクセルあたり256レベルの透過をサポートします。これにより、不透明から透明への滑らかな移行が可能になり、影、反射、アンチエイリアスエッジに不可欠です。

ファイルサイズ:実際の例

異なる画像タイプの典型的なサイズ比率:

画像タイプ JPG(85%品質) PNG-24 差異
写真 1920×1080 300-500 KB 2-4 MB PNG 5-10倍大きい
インターフェーススクリーンショット 150-300 KB 200-400 KB PNG同等または小さい
グラデーション付きロゴ 50-100 KB 100-200 KB PNG 2倍大きい
アイコン 64×64 3-5 KB 2-4 KB PNGがしばしば小さい

逆説的に、大きな単色領域を持つ画像(スクリーンショット、図表、アイコン)では、PNGはJPGよりもコンパクトになることがあります。これは、DEFLATEアルゴリズムが繰り返しシーケンスを効率的に圧縮するのに対し、JPGは単色領域でもノイズを導入するためです。

JPGからPNGへの変換が必要な場合

Web開発用グラフィックの準備

Web開発者は以下の場合にJPGをPNGに変換します:

  • ロゴとアイコン — インターフェース要素はどの背景でも正しく表示される必要があります。透過付きPNGは、画像の周りの白や色付きの四角形を避けます。
  • スプライト — 多くの小さな画像を1つのファイルにまとめるには、適切な配置のために透過が必要です。
  • ファビコン — PNG サイトアイコンはブラウザタブとブックマークでシャープさを確保します。
  • ボタンとUI要素 — 影、角丸、ホバーエフェクトを持つインタラクティブ要素にはアルファチャンネルが必要です。

グラフィックエディターでの作業

プロの画像処理では、PNGは中間形式として機能します:

  • 多層コンポジション — 透過を保持するために各レイヤーをPNGにエクスポートします。
  • マスクと選択 — フェザリングを持つ複雑な輪郭には8ビットアルファチャンネルが必要です。
  • ソースファイルのアーカイブ — PNGは繰り返し保存しても劣化なくすべての詳細を保持します。

典型的なデザイナーのワークフロー:JPGで写真を受け取り、PhotoshopやGIMPでオブジェクトを切り抜き、結果を透明な背景でPNGとして保存し、モックアップやウェブサイトで使用します。

スクリーンショットとドキュメントの作成

PNGは以下の理由でスクリーンショットの標準です:

  • テキストの鮮明さ — JPGは小さなテキストを圧縮アーティファクトでぼかしますが、PNGはすべてのピクセルを保持します。
  • 正確な色再現 — インターフェースの色は歪みなく再現されます。
  • 編集可能性 — 注釈、矢印、ハイライトを品質損失なく追加できます。

技術文書、トレーニング資料、バグレポート、プレゼンテーションでは、PNGがプロフェッショナルな画像品質を保証します。

印刷用画像の準備

プロの印刷にはTIFFが好まれますが、PNGは以下に使用されます:

  • 透過付きモックアップ — 重ね合わせが必要な要素。
  • 印刷用ロゴ — ベクター形式が利用できない場合。
  • プレビュー — PNGはページレイアウトプログラムで正しく表示されます。

変換プロセス:ファイルに何が起こるか

変換段階

  1. JPGファイルの読み取り — デコーダーが圧縮データを展開し、ピクセル値を復元します。この段階で、圧縮アーティファクトはすでに画像に存在しています。

  2. 色空間変換 — JPGはYCbCr(輝度+色差成分)でデータを保存し、PNGはRGBを使用します。コンバーターは数学的な色座標変換を実行します。

  3. アルファチャンネルの追加 — PNG-32が選択されると、追加の透過チャンネルが作成されます。デフォルトでは、すべてのピクセルは不透明(値255)です。

  4. PNGフィルターの適用 — アルゴリズムが各ピクセル行を分析し、最大圧縮のための最適な予測方法(None、Sub、Up、Average、Paeth)を選択します。

  5. DEFLATE圧縮 — フィルタリングされたデータは可逆アルゴリズムで圧縮されます。圧縮レベルはファイルサイズと速度にのみ影響し、品質には影響しません。

  6. ファイル形成 — PNGヘッダー、メタデータ(あれば)、圧縮された画像データが書き込まれます。

保持されるものと失われるもの

保持される:

  • 元のJPGのすべてのピクセル(圧縮アーティファクトを含む)
  • 解像度と画像サイズ
  • カラープロファイル(正しい変換で)

失われる:

  • EXIFメタデータ(撮影日時、カメラ設定、GPS)— PNGはこの標準をサポートしていません
  • さらなる非可逆圧縮の能力 — PNGは常に可逆です

PNG対他の形式:いつ何を選ぶか

PNG対WebP

WebPは、非可逆と可逆の両方の圧縮、および透過をサポートするGoogleのモダンな形式です。

基準 PNG WebP
ファイルサイズ(可逆) 基準 25-35%小さい
ブラウザサポート 100% 97%以上(すべての最新)
ソフトウェアサポート ユニバーサル 古いプログラムでは限定的
アニメーション APNG(限定サポート) フルサポート

推奨:新しいWebプロジェクトにはWebPが好ましく、古いシステムやプログラムとの互換性にはPNG。

PNG対GIF

GIFは限られたパレットを持つ古い形式です。

基準 PNG-8 GIF
色数 256 256
透過 1ビット(オン/オフ) 1ビット(オン/オフ)
圧縮 DEFLATE(より良い) LZW
アニメーション なし(APNG — あり) あり

PNG-8はほぼすべてにおいてGIFを上回り、静止画像の代替として推奨されます。

PNGファイルの最適化

JPGから変換後、PNG サイズは品質損失なく削減できます:

適切なPNGタイプの選択

  • PNG-8 — 限られたパレットの画像用(アイコン、シンプルなグラフィック)。PNG-24より3-4倍小さいサイズ。
  • PNG-24 — 透過なしの写真用(JPG変換後はまれなケース)。
  • PNG-32 — 透過が必要な場合。

最適化ツール

専門プログラムは、目に見える変化なくPNGを20-70%削減できます:

  • 不要なメタデータの削除
  • フィルター最適化
  • 最大DEFLATEレベルでの再圧縮

PNG互換性とサポート

ブラウザとオペレーティングシステム

PNGは、例外なくすべての最新ブラウザとオペレーティングシステムでサポートされています。新しい形式(WebP、AVIF)とは異なり、PNGは互換性チェックを必要としません:

  • ブラウザ: Chrome、Firefox、Safari、Edge、Opera — アルファチャンネル付きPNG-32を含むフルサポート
  • Windows: Windows XP以降の組み込みサポート、サムネイル表示を含む
  • macOS: プレビュー、Finder、すべてのAppleアプリケーションでフルサポート
  • Linux: すべてのデスクトップ環境(GNOME、KDE、XFCE)でサポート
  • モバイルOS: iOSとAndroidは作成以来PNGをサポート

ソフトウェア

PNGは、シンプルなペイントからプロのPhotoshopまで、あらゆるグラフィックエディターで開けます。この形式は、プログラム間の画像交換のデファクトスタンダードです:

カテゴリー プログラム例
ラスターエディター Photoshop、GIMP、Affinity Photo、Paint.NET
ベクターエディター Illustrator、Inkscape、CorelDRAW
デザインツール Figma、Sketch、Canva、Adobe XD
オフィススイート Microsoft Office、LibreOffice、Google Docs
メッセンジャー Telegram、WhatsApp、Discord(透過保持)

ユニバーサルな互換性のおかげで、PNGは保証されたサポートが重要なあらゆるタスクに対して安全な選択肢であり続けています。

形式の歴史

PNGは1996年に、当時Unisys社のLZW特許で保護されていたGIFの無料代替として、独立した開発者グループによって作成されました。名前は「Portable Network Graphics」の略です。

主要な開発マイルストーン:

  • 1996 — 最初のPNG 1.0仕様が公開
  • 1999 — PNGが公式W3C勧告に
  • 2003 — 改善されたカラープロファイルサポートでPNG 1.2がリリース
  • 2004 — APNG(Animated PNG)が形式拡張として登場
  • 今日 — PNGは3大Webグラフィックス形式の1つ

約30年にわたり、PNGはその信頼性と汎用性を証明してきました。この形式は、より効率的な代替があるにもかかわらず、完璧な互換性とオープンスタンダードのおかげで積極的に使用され続けています。

制限と代替案

PNGに変換すべきでない場合

  • Web写真 — PNG写真ファイルは同じ視覚品質でJPGの5-10倍大きくなります。JPGまたはWebPを使用してください。
  • 大きなダウンロード可能な画像 — 透過が必要ない場合、JPGは帯域幅とストレージを節約します。
  • アニメーション — アニメーション画像には、GIF、WebP、またはビデオ形式がより適しています。

代替シナリオ

ファイルサイズ削減が目的の場合、JPGからPNGへの変換は役に立ちません。以下を検討してください:

  • JPG → WebP — 品質を維持しながら25-35%削減
  • JPG → AVIF — 40-50%削減、ただしサポートは限定的
  • JPG最適化 — 最適パラメータでの再圧縮

JPGからPNGへの変換の用途

Webデザイン

ウェブサイトやアプリケーション用の透明背景を持つロゴ、アイコン、インターフェース要素

グラフィックデザイン

Photoshop、Figma、Canvaでのコンポジション、コラージュ、多層モックアップ用の要素準備

ドキュメント

明確なテキストとグラフィックを持つスクリーンショット、手順書、技術文書

印刷物

正確な色再現が必要な印刷用の透明要素を持つモックアップ

JPGからPNGへの変換のヒント

1

変換が必要かどうか確認する

PNGは透明度または複数の編集にのみ必要です。通常のサイト写真には、JPGまたはWebPがより効率的です

2

オリジナルを保持する

変換は不可逆です — 後で必要になる可能性がある場合は、元のJPGファイルを保持してください

よくある質問

JPGをPNGに変換すると品質は失われますか?
いいえ、変換中に品質は失われません。PNGは可逆圧縮を使用するため、JPGのすべてのピクセルが正確に保持されます。ただし、元のJPGにすでに圧縮アーティファクトがあった場合、それらはPNGに残ります — 変換は失われたデータを復元しません。
なぜPNGファイルはJPGより大きいのですか?
PNGは可逆圧縮を使用し、元のすべてのピクセルを保持します。JPGは積極的な非可逆圧縮を適用し、視覚情報の一部を削除します。そのため、PNGファイルは同等のJPGの3-10倍大きくなることがあります。
JPGをPNGに変換するとき透明な背景を得られますか?
いいえ、透明度は自動的には現れません。JPGは透明度をサポートしていないため、背景は元のままになります。PNGはアルファチャンネルをサポートしていますが、透明な背景を作成するには別の画像処理が必要です。
写真にはどちらの形式が良いですか — JPGかPNG?
写真には通常JPGまたはWebPがより良いです。これらの形式は滑らかな色の移行を持つ画像をより効率的に圧縮します。PNGは、写真にテキストやグラフィック要素が含まれている場合、または透明度が必要な場合にのみ使用すべきです。
複数のJPGファイルを一度にPNGに変換できますか?
はい、バッチ変換は登録ユーザーに利用可能です。複数のJPGファイルをアップロードすると、自動的にPNGに変換されます。変換完了後、各ファイルを個別にダウンロードできます。
ロゴにはどちらが良いですか — PNGかSVG?
ロゴにはSVGがより良いです — 品質損失なくスケールするベクター形式です。PNGは、ラスター形式が必要な場合(ソーシャルメディア、メール用)、またはロゴに複雑なラスターエフェクトが含まれている場合に適しています。